Transaction 7bdf327af791b27f58b01b131ac5f1654a3ade81f49c4e94e7b6bc6483288ae5

2 Input
2 Outputs
  • 7bdf327af791b27f58b01b131ac5f1654a3ade81f49c4e94e7b6bc6483288ae5:0
  • value  1000000
    address  1F3EBwrU3jrkMHC915HThGHKtSs1N18dmZ
  • 7bdf327af791b27f58b01b131ac5f1654a3ade81f49c4e94e7b6bc6483288ae5:1
  • value  652960
    address  38kQfuVbeeZc3egU1Jhgd77KUTYB1Xa8UJ